Qualified dividends tax​

If you're looking for a sweet tax deal, then qualified dividends should be in your portfolio. Dividends with the status of being qualified are subject to lower capital gains tax rates, giving you access to the 0%, 15%, and 20% tax brackets.


This tax perk comes with a few rules to be aware of. Here are the three main ones to obtain qualified dividend status:

  1. The dividend must have been paid by a U.S. corporation or a qualifying foreign company.
  2. The dividend must meet the IRS definition of a qualified dividend.
  3. The stock paying the dividend must be held by you for more than 60 days during the 121-day holding period that begins 60 days before the ex-dividend date.
Take a look at the tax brackets below to calculate how much you'll save by adding qualified dividends to your portfolio.

FOR SINGLE FILERS WITH TAXABLE INCOME OF...FOR MARRIED JOINT FILERS WITH TAXABLE INCOME OF...FOR MARRIED COUPLES FILING SEPARATELY WITH TAXABLE INCOME OF...FOR HEADS OF HOUSEHOLDS WITH TAXABLE INCOME OF......THIS IS THE 2021 QUALIFIED DIVIDENDS TAX RATE
$0 to $40,400$0 to $80,800$0 to $40,400$0 to $54,1000%
$40,401 to $445,850$80,801 to $501,600$40,401 to $250,800$54,101 to $473,75015%
Over $445,850Over $501,600Over $250,800Over $473,75020%
Data source: IRS.
